Who has the most Finals MVP?
Michael Jordan holds the record for the most Finals MVP awards with six to his name, all with the Chicago Bulls. Behind him is LeBron James, who has been named the Finals MVP four times.

Can Finals MVP Go to losing team?

Just once in NBA history, in 1969, has the Finals MVP been awarded to a player on the losing team, when Jerry West won the award despite the Los Angeles Lakers losing Game 7 to the Boston Celtics. … Every year since, it has gone to a player on the team that also lifted the Larry O’Brien Trophy.

Has anyone ever won MVP and missed the playoffs?

Kareem Abdul-Jabbar is the only one who has won the MVP award without his team making the playoffs in 1975-76 season. Lakers were 40-42 (. 448) in that year.
